The Human Services Coalition (HSC) presented its annual community agency funding review to the Tompkins County expanded budget committee on Sept. 15 and explained how the review committee adjusted its recommendations after county administration asked applicants to absorb a roughly $294,612 reduction in the local target funding pool. HSC staff described a competitive and deliberative review process: applications, interviews with agency leaders and a volunteer review committee that evaluates alignment with county priorities and expected returns on investment.
